I think you have it Steve, but if I remember right you only need to loosen the two bolts that are actually attached to your alternator. The lower bolt is either a 5/8" or 11/16" and your top bolt is probably a 9/16" bolt. No need to loosen any other bolts unless you are using a turn buckle type tension devise.

If you are going to use a pry bar I would wrap it in a shop towel (some of the SPF's I have seen have a polished Alt). I also assume you are dealing with a V belt and not a serpentine belt.
